Playing Style and Technique

What sets Shai Hope apart from many of his contemporaries is his elegant batting style. With an array of strokes that blend classical technique and modern flair, he is a joy to watch. His footwork is impeccable, allowing him to play shots all around the ground. Whether it’s a delicate cut shot or a powerful pull, Hope has a knack for making the impossible look effortless.

His ability to read the game is equally impressive. Hope often plays the role of anchor in the batting lineup, ensuring stability while also being capable of accelerating the scoring when needed. This duality makes him one of the most valuable players in the West Indies setup.
